In The E-Myth Revisited: Why Most Small Businesses Don't Work and What to Do About It, Michael E. Gerber dismantles the most dangerous assumption in the world of entrepreneurship: that someone who understands the technical work of a business can successfully run a business that does that work. Gerber introduces the "Entrepreneurial Myth" (E-Myth), explaining why 80% of small businesses fail and providing a transformative framework to ensure yours isn't one of them.

This book is a fundamental "manual for freedom" for any business owner who feels trapped by their own creation. It shifts the focus from being a master of a craft to becoming the master of a system, allowing you to build a business that can grow and thrive without your constant, 24/7 physical presence.

Key Concepts and the Business Development Process

Gerber provides a step-by-step roadmap to move a business through the three stages of growth—Infancy, Adolescence, and Maturity—using these core pillars:

  • The Three Identities: Every small business owner is actually three people in one: The Entrepreneur (the visionary), The Manager (the pragmatist), and The Technician (the doer). Most businesses fail because the Technician is in charge, working in the business rather than on it.
  • The Turn-Key Revolution: Inspired by the success of the franchise model, Gerber argues that you should build your business as if it were a prototype for 5,000 more just like it. This requires creating a "Business Format Franchise" where the system, not the person, produces the result.
  • Working ON vs. Working IN: This is the book’s most famous directive. To succeed, you must stop spending all your time performing technical tasks and start spending time designing the systems that perform those tasks.
  • The Strategic Objective: You must define exactly what your business will look like when it is "done." Without a clear vision of the finished product, you cannot build the systems to get there.
  • The Three-Legged Stool of Innovation: Gerber outlines a continuous cycle of Innovation (finding better ways to do things), Quantification (measuring the impact of those changes), and Orchestration (standardizing the best way so it happens every time).
